Description

Bidders are invited to submit a tender for the Re-roofing and Repairs to 28 properties within 7 two story blocks at Channel view Risca. This procurement process will follow the Competitive Flexible Procedure as set out within the Procurement Act 2023. Caerphilly County Borough Council is seeking to procure a contract for the Re-Roofing and Repairs to 28 properties within 7 two story blocks at Channel view Risca. The works will include re-roofing of the main roof and leanto roofs, the removal of the chimney stacks, capping and venting the flue, new facias, soffits and RWGs. Associated work will include adjustment of tv equipment and main electric and BT cables. All information relating to the tender and contract can be found within the Tender Documents.
